This session will overview everything related to Stores Inventory and how to best use this module at your district. This session will focus heavily on the fundamental premise that Stores Inventory is a sequence of events, that has an order in which things happen, driving data accuracy. Therefore, all maintenance and correction processing requires awareness of timing. Key topics will include information on managing and processing including: • Various setups to allow options like zero on-hand ordering, interactive committing, backordering, automatic purchase ordering, etc. • Person/Entity and Stores Inventory Utilities • Finding and fixing negative on-hand quantities • Inventory value reporting • Adjusting inventory • Overview of the Stores Inventory screens • Pick ticket and fulfilling order exceptions • Warehouse count exceptions • Consolidated returns • Balance forward practices • Archiving to reduce history • Re-computing inventory balances • Status implications & verification Who should take this class: Individuals who deal with core financials and warehousing.
